About Robert B. Johnson

Robert B. Johnson is a scholar working on Molecular Biology, Epidemiology, Cardiology and Cardiovascular Medicine, Hepatology and Infectious Diseases, having authored 59 papers that have together received 1.7k indexed citations. Recurring topics across this work include Hepatitis C virus research (12 papers), RNA and protein synthesis mechanisms (11 papers), Viral Infections and Immunology Research (11 papers), HIV/AIDS drug development and treatment (8 papers), Hepatitis B Virus Studies (7 papers), Respiratory viral infections research (6 papers), Monoclonal and Polyclonal Antibodies Research (4 papers) and Biochemical and Molecular Research (4 papers). The work is most often cited by research in Hepatology (292 citations), Biophysics (173 citations), Periodontics (92 citations), Infectious Diseases (245 citations) and Dermatology (105 citations). Robert B. Johnson has collaborated with scholars based in United States, United Kingdom and Cameroon. Frequent co-authors include Q. May Wang, Elcira C. Villarreal, A.W. Guy, John J. Crowley, Joseph M. Colacino, Charles F. Streckfus, Kirk A. Staschke, Michelle Tucci, Peter J. Roach and Philip Hieter. Their work appears in journals such as Bioorganic & Medicinal Chemistry Letters, Journal of Virology, Molecular and Cellular Biology, Archives of Biochemistry and Biophysics and Journal of Bacteriology.
